Why repeating text is a real tool

Repetition is one of those tasks that feels trivial until you need 500 of something. Developers repeat strings to test how a field handles long input, whether a layout breaks at width, and how a database behaves at a column limit — the classic way to find a bug is to paste a value ten times longer than anyone expected. QA teams generate repeated rows to fill a table and check pagination.

The separator choice is what makes it useful rather than just long: newline-separated output gives you a list to paste into a bulk-input form, comma-separated gives you a single field value, and a custom separator matches whatever format your destination expects.

Everyday and creative uses

Beyond testing, the common jobs are mundane and genuinely time-saving: creating a repeated placeholder line for a template, filling a spreadsheet column with the same value, generating a long divider for a plain-text document, or producing repeated sample entries for a demo.

The obvious social use — spamming a chat — is worth a caution: nearly every platform rate-limits or bans repeated messages, and it is the fastest way to get muted. Repetition also produces very long strings very quickly, so check the length limit of your destination before pasting; a 200-character phrase repeated 500 times is 100,000 characters, which most fields will simply reject.
